January 21 AAT Community Conversation - "Data Platforms: Decisions, Decisions, Decisions!"

When:  Jan 21, 2021 from 13:00 to 14:00 (CT)
Join the Analytics Architecture & Technology Community on Thursday, January 21, 2021 at 1:00 PM CT for a presentation with open discussion and Q&A on "Data Platforms: Decisions, Decisions, Decisions!". Navigating what big data and data storage platforms your organization requires can be confusing. Questions like the following may often come to mind.

  • Do you have a big data platform?
  • Are you looking at big data platforms?
  • What use cases require the big data platform?
  • What features do you need out of a data platform?
  • Who maintains the data platform?
  • Can a business user create and manage their own data in the data platform?
  • How are you building out your platforms? (Cloud/On-Premise)
  • How do you determine if you do or don't need certain tool sets within your data platform
  • Have you considered features within traditional platforms (Microsoft, Oracle, Etc.)?
  • What additional skills were required to introduce a new platform?

Fortunately, we have a utility who has navigated this situation. In this session, Joyce LePage, Manager, Enterprise Data & Analytics COE at DTE Energy will share her insights on traditional data storage and Big Data platforms. In addition we will discuss the pros and cons of building data storage on premise and the cloud.
